Tuesday, April 7, 2009

Star Wars: Gabrielle Giffords Vs. Stephen Colbert!

Posted By on Tue, Apr 7, 2009 at 12:11 PM

Here's an enemy Gabby—or "Miss Pink Sweaters Set"—can live without.

The Colbert ReportMon - Thurs 11:30pm / 10:30c
Space Module: Colbert - Urine Recycling Room
Colbert Report Full EpisodesPolitical HumorNASA Name Contest

Comments (0)

Add a comment

Add a Comment

Tucson Weekly

Best of Tucson Weekly

Tucson Weekly